Overview
- The Home Ministry and Registrar General notified that each state and UT will conduct houselisting in a 30-day slot between April 1 and September 30, 2026.
- Households may submit details online in a 15-day self-enumeration window before local house-to-house visits, with a unique code provided for verification.
- Enumerators will use mobile apps with GPS tagging and a CMMS portal for near real-time monitoring, with offline capture available in low-connectivity areas.
- Population Enumeration is scheduled for February 2027 for most areas, with snowbound regions covered in September 2026 and a reference date of 00:00 hours on March 1, 2027.
- The exercise includes Cabinet-approved caste data collection during enumeration and carries a ₹11,718 crore budget.
